Canopy making
There are two ways of making a transparent canopy. Use flat sheets cut and formed into the frames, or vacuforming a one piece unit. I always choose the vacuforming method ( primarily because it is difficult for me to assemble small flat parts ).
here is the paper canopy for a quick dry fit the paper canopy is used to build a tub ( with external reinforcements ) in which I will pour plaster of Paris to make a positive. When dried overnight, I then clean and make small repairs. my source of vacuum the oven I vacuformed the canopy. This time I made two at the same time.
